The Evolution of Free-to-Play Gaming and Its Impact on Niche Genres

Initially, the free-to-play model gained traction through titles like League of Legends and FarmVille, which demonstrated how accessible gameplay coupled with optional microtransactions could generate significant revenue. Today, this model dominates mobile and online gaming ecosystems, offering players the chance to enjoy engaging content without upfront costs. Crucially, this shift has created fertile ground for niche genres, such as digital fishing, to flourish within competitive markets.

The appeal of fishing games lies in their relaxing, skill-based gameplay that appeals to casual gamers and enthusiasts alike. The integration of realistic graphics, immersive soundscapes, and reward systems are now standard features that keep players engaged and incentivise ongoing participation without the barrier of purchase fees. Such games often monetise through cosmetic add-ons, virtual currency, and ad-based rewards, aligning with current industry trends.

Digital Fishing Games: Combining Relaxation with Competition

Modern online fishing games have evolved beyond simple simulation. They now include layered social features, tournaments, leaderboards, and seasonal events, transforming solitary pastime into vibrant community experiences. Developers leverage these advancements to foster long-term engagement, which is crucial in a saturated mobile environment.
